2019: Presidency makes U-turn, says Dangote not part of APC campaign council

The presidency has clarified the inclusion of Africa’s richest man, Aliko Dangote in the All Progressives Congress, APC, 2019 presidential campaign council list.

A statement announcing the constitution of the council by Femi Adesina, on Friday afternoon had included Dangote in its list which also had Asiwaju Tinubu, Femi Otedola, Godswill Akpabio among others.

But, another statement released on Friday night by Special Adviser to the President,Media and Publicity, Femi Adesina, stated that Aliko Dangote was not a member of the campaign council.

According to Adesina, Dangote not being a card carrying member of the APC cannot be on its Presidential campaign council.

The statement reads, “It has become imperative to further clarify the status of Alhaji Aliko Dangote, named under the sub-head ADVISORY MEMBERS in the All Progressives Congress (APC) Presidential Campaign Council announced on Friday, December 28, 2018.

“Africa’s richest man, not being a card-carrying member of APC, cannot, and is not member of the PCC.
“He is also a member of the Peace Committee, and thus cannot be in a partisan campaign council.”
